It’s unlikely that anyone would confuse Pat Robertson with Walter Cronkite. While both are known as broadcasters, Robertson — an evangelical Christian and host of The 700 Club on the Christian Broadcasting Network — is a controversial commentator in the conservative religious right. Cronkite, during his stint as anchor for the CBS Evening News, had such a reputation for political impartiality that he was called “the most trusted man in America. ”
The story goes that Cronkite was so well trusted by his audience, the largest network news audience at the time, that when he did a commentary against the Vietnam War, then-president Lyndon Johnson reportedly turned to an aide and said, “If I’ve lost Cronkite, I’ve lost the country.”
